Miami Utilities
The utility costs in Miami are fairly low. According to Numbeo.com’s May 2019 data, the average monthly utility bill for a 915-square foot apartment here is $115.27. That’s almost $37 cheaper than the national average ($152.08).

How much is electric bill per month in Florida?
Utilities. Florida’s energy prices are on the high side. Residents pay an average monthly electricity bill of $126.44, based on information from the U.S. Energy Information Administration (EIA). That’s 13% higher the national average of $111.67.

What is a decent salary in Miami?
To live “comfortably” in Miami-Dade, the study shows, you’d need to make at least $77,000 per year.
How much money do you need to live comfortably in Miami?
To Live “Comfortably” in Miami, You Need to Make $77,057 ($46K More Than the Median Income) According to a financial rule of thumb, a person should spend about 50 percent of his or her after-tax income on necessities. That includes things like rent, food, utilities, health care , and transportation.

What is the average Internet bill for one person?
The average internet bill is around $60 per month. The monthly cost of your internet will vary widely based on connection type and speed. Slow dial-up connections cost as little as $10 per month, but the fastest fiber optic connections can cost up to $150 each month.

Why is gas so expensive in Miami?
Higher crude oil prices, driven by global demand and lack of production, have caused the spike, according to AAA spokesman Mark Jenkins. “What we pay at the pump is directly tied to the price of oil,” he said. “When oil prices increase, that makes the cost of producing gasoline that much more expensive.

Is rent expensive in Miami?
Having said that, the average rent in Miami is somewhat high compared to other popular U.S. cities of similar size. Even though prices dropped by about 4% from last year, renting an apartment in Miami costs $2,180 a month on average. Like all cities, the Miami rental market includes a range of prices.
